Taliban opponents occupy Afghan embassy in Brussels

BRUSSELS (RIA Novosti): Four Afghans – three men and one woman – took two hours Embassy of Afghanistan in Brussels , to demand from the government of Belgium did not recognize the Taliban government (the movement ” Taliban ” *), according to the Belgian edition LeSoir .

Participants of the action posted a video message on Twitter, in which they explained that the action was peaceful and was aimed “at drawing attention to the importance of not recognizing the Taliban regime as the legitimate representative of the Afghan people.” “Until we have a legitimate government in Afghanistan, we do not recognize the transitional government of the Taliban,” the protesters said.

The Afghans broke into the embassy grounds at 04:30 am (05:30 Moscow time), and by 06:30 (07:30 Moscow time) they were withdrawn from there by the police.

Earlier, demonstrations of Afghans against the Taliban * were held in the capital of Belgium.

During a recent meeting of the foreign ministers of the EU countries, they agreed not to rush to recognize the Taliban authorities, but expressed their readiness for limited operational cooperation with them.
